>> The archive URL might change and the buildds will very likely have to be
>> reconfigured. We still don't have a fully detailed plan yet, so we can't
>> give the new details yet, they will be sent later this week.
> 
> In short (we'll give more details later when it's ready):
> - uploads will have to go through ports-master.debian.org
> - archive will be available on ftp.ports.debian.org (corresponding to
>   one server in Europe, one in USA)
> - incoming directory will be available on incoming.ports.debian.org
